    Salt Pan Creek got its name from colonial settlers, who harvested salt from the swamp by evaporating saltwater. In the early 1800s, this was also the site of an uprising by Aboriginal people against colonial settlement. Today, it's a peaceful waterway with bridges and boardwalks where hikers can cross and look down at the water and animals below.
